Unveiling the Secrets of Autoflowering Cannabis
Cultivating autoflowering cannabis plants provides a unique and convenient pathway for growers of any levels. Unlike traditional cannabis strains, autoflowers begin their flowering cycle naturally, triggered by age rather than light. This inherent trait allows for a streamlined growth cycle that cannabis wachstumsphase is suitable for newbies and seasoned cultivators alike.
